50 years of the urban reform law in Cuba. The anniversary of the paradigm shift
This paper provides an overview of the prerevolutionary housing conditions in Cuba and especially in Havana. It explains the ?rst revolutionary measures regarding housing and the Urban Reform Law, the latter transforming the Cuban housing system. This paper also analyzes today’s results and con...
